计算机导论中逻辑与或非的公式,12.函数与公式之逻辑函数(or,and,not,if)

生病了,昨天喉咙痛,今天开始头重脚轻,流鼻涕,而且嘴里没味了,晚上不想在家吃饭,和老公商量着去吃能调起味口的菜,再次走进了"黄焖鸡米饭",吃了店里的中辣,老板给我放了两只魔鬼椒,一些朝天椒和小青尖椒(生的),第一次吃中辣的时候是扶着墙也门的,然而,今天正常的很,而且吃完之后头清醒了不少,哈哈,所以,今天我就忍不住打个广告。

今天相比前些日子,学习效率稍微高了一点,一个小时完成了第一遍的课堂学习和导图。

不多说了,聊聊今天所学的函数吧!~

一、逻辑函数:

IF:如果,如果函数多与其他函数嵌套使用

OR:或,多个条件一个条件成立,则返回TRUE;否则返回FALSE。相当于串联关系。

AND:和,多个条件同时成立,则返回TRUE;否则返回FALSE。相当于并联关系。

NOT:否,返回相反值

二、逻辑值:

TRUE:代表“成立/真”;四则运算中,表现形式为“1”;逻辑判断中表现形式为“非0的数值”

FALSE:代表“不成立/假”;四则运算中,表现形式为“0”;逻辑判断中表现形式为“0”

三、IF函数的应用:

1、语法: =IF(判断条件,符合条件时返回的值,不符合条件时返回的值)

示例:=IF(B2>=60,"及格","不及格")

解悉:如果B2单元格中的值大于或等于60,返回及格,否则返回不及格

2、嵌套使用:

1)与AND嵌套:

示例:=IF(AND(B2>=90,C2>=90),"优秀","")

解悉:B2和C2同时大于或等于90,返回优秀,否则返回空值

2)与OR嵌套:

示例:=IF(OR(B2=100,C2=100),"满分","")

解悉:B2和C2一个等于100,返回满分,否则返回空值

3、多条件判断:

1)特征:每层一个IF函数;每个IF函数后面跟一个条件及结果

2)区间判断:大于设递减;小于设递增

3)返回区域:IF不值能返回值,也可以返回引用单元格或区域

四、规避错误:

示例:=IFERROR(C2/B2,"错误")

解悉:被除数为空值或0时,返回空格;反之,返回C2/B2

五、拓展用法:

1、提成区间限定,最高不得大于2000

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

IF函数: =IF(B5>=2000,2000,B5)

MIN公式: =MIN(B5,2000)

2、判断计算结果是否正确

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

IF函数: =IF(B20=C20,"正确",IF(B20>C20,"少"&(B20-C20),"多"&(C20-B20)))

Text公式: =TEXT(C20-B20,"少#;多#;正确")

3、根据提成表计算销售提成

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

VLOOKUP函数: =VLOOKUP(B47,$B$35:$C$43,2)

LOOKUP函数: =LOOKUP(B47,$B$35:$B$43,$C$35:$C$43)

4、根据区号判断部门

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

IF函数: =IF(A63=101,"总办",IF(A63=102,"销售",IF(A63=103,"财务",IF(A63=104,"客服",IF(A63=105,"人事")))))

VLOOKUP函数: =VLOOKUP(A63,{101,"总办";102,"销售";103,"财务";104,"客服";105,"人事"},2,0)

CHOOSE函数: =CHOOSE(A63-100,"总办","销售","财务","客服","人事")

六一、画个笑脸:

制作方法:

步骤一:选中A1:CN95单元格区域

步骤二:在公式编辑栏输入以下公式,然后注意,按结束

=IF((IN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=40)+(INT(SQRT((ROW()-30)^2+(COLUMN()-30)^2))=10)+(INT(SQRT((ROW()-30)^2+(COLUMN()-70)^2))=10)*(ROW()<30)+(INT(SQRT((ROW()-15)^2+(COLUMN()-30)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-15)^2+(COLUMN()-70)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=30)*(ROW()>50)+((ROW()=50)*(COLUMN()>21)*(COLUMN()<79)),"█","")

步骤三:把行、列的高度与宽度拉小到一个合适的范围,这样的一个笑脸就在你的Excel表格中出现了。

六二、吐个舌头:

制作方法:

步骤一:选中A1:CN95单元格区域

步骤二:在公式编辑栏输入以下公式,然后注意,按结束

=IF((IN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=40)+(INT(SQRT((ROW()-30)^2+(COLUMN()-30)^2))=10)+(INT(SQRT((ROW()-30)^2+(COLUMN()-70)^2))=10)*(ROW()>30)+(INT(SQRT((ROW()-15)^2+(COLUMN()-30)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-15)^2+(COLUMN()-70)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=15)*(ROW()>50)+((ROW()=50)*(COLUMN()>21)*(COLUMN()<79)),"█","")

步骤三:把行、列的高度与宽度拉小到一个合适的范围,这样的一个笑脸就在你的Excel表格中出现了。

六三、加2个黑眼珠:

制作方法:

步骤一:选中A1:CN95单元格区域

步骤二:在公式编辑栏输入以下公式,然后注意,按结束

=IF((IN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=40)+(INT(SQRT((ROW()-30)^2+(COLUMN()-30)^2))=10)+(INT(SQRT((ROW()-30)^2+(COLUMN()-70)^2))=10)+(INT(SQRT((ROW()-30)^2+(COLUMN()-30)^2))<4)+(INT(SQRT((ROW()-30)^2+(COLUMN()-70)^2))<4)+(INT(SQRT((ROW()-15)^2+(COLUMN()-30)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-15)^2+(COLUMN()-70)^2))=10)*(ROW()<14)+(INT(SQRT((ROW()-50)^2+(COLUMN()-50)^2))=30)*(ROW()>50)+((ROW()=50)*(COLUMN()>21)*(COLUMN()<79)),"█","")

步骤三:把行、列的高度与宽度拉小到一个合适的范围,这样的一个笑脸就在你的Excel表格中出现了。

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

以下是今日的思维导图和海报:

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

91ded025291a?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ation

花花是我摄影的哦!~

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值